The PE Huddle - Developing Activity Habits in Physical Education | Ep. 20

from The PE Huddle | Physical Education Strategies, Techniques, and Ideas! · host Gopher Sport

Greg and Jordan place emphasis on teaching students "why" we do something in PE before we tell them "what" to do. Prepare for a Huddle that brings to life what many teachers talk about, but few do – motivate students to focus on the process of moving throughout their lifespan. Discussion will be centered on why physical activity is a habit that needs to be learned in the school setting and practiced throughout life. Traditional physical education has often focused on short term outcomes rather than monitoring the process of physical activity for all students. Join us as we discuss motivation, process outcomes, and activity time assessment as variables to help students develop lifetime activity habits. Prepare for a session that will make you a more effective teacher.
